It’s that time of year again. Time to start thinking about next year. For campus RSOs that means applying for money to operate in the 2009-2010 school year.

Each year, the Student Activities Budget Committee has the task of divvying up available funds to each of the RSOs that apply for funding.

The money is allocated to SABC by the Board of Regents after SABC makes a recommendation to the Board.

Last year SABC allocated $321,048 among 25 organizations.

The ability for RSOs to be funded by SABC gives them the opportunity to have access to money that is often put to excellent use throughout the campus and Milledgeville community.

Some of the stipulations for these entities to receive funding from SABC is to identify what the goals and purposes of the organization are as well as what it does to benefit the campus community.

After all, the main purpose of campus activities is to provide students with an opportunity to grow as people. What better way than by serving the community?

GCSU students are constantly helping this community through activites such as Relay for Life, The Big Read, volunteer programs through the GIVE Center and several other things.

As we continue to see the economy struggle in these tought times, it is essential that groups of GCSU students continue to volunteer and help out within the community. SABC funding is an integral part of that.

It cannot be easy to decide who gets what funding, especially in hard times. Appreciate the people who work hard to determine the allocations.
